Ticket: Drift detected on Vramscope prod profilers

The GPU memory profiling agents on the prod fleet no longer match the baseline manifest. Three nodes show elevated sampling rates and an unsigned collector binary. Requesting security review before we re-converge, since the drifted settings widen the capture scope. No evidence of exfiltration yet. Current drifted configuration captured below:

settings of tagag-fafof:
holiel:
  pin: 4034
  tenant: norys
  seal: seal_c0ae53f1
  metrics_host: metrics.holiel.zarqelcorp.example
  standby_team: drumir
  escalation: sorius-aldath
  nonce: b972ce

Q: Why are we wrapping LedgerLoom's legacy ORM instead of rewriting it? A: The mapper layer is entangled with billing triggers; a rewrite risks silent data drift. Wrap, test, then strangle module by module. Reviewers: reject PRs that bypass the adapter or touch raw sessions directly. The migration checklist and approved adapter patterns live on the page linked below.

dashboard of yagep-tajop = https://jira.tolvaqsys.internal/browse/pages/pages/browse

Heads up for whoever inherits this: we've contracted Bramblegate Consulting to help carve the user module out of the Tallowmere monolith. They own the extraction plan and the strangler-fig proxy config; we own data migration. SOW runs through Q3. Don't merge anything touching auth tables without their sign-off — it's in the contract. Meeting notes live in the Bramblegate folder on the wiki. Questions about scope or invoices go straight to their engagement lead.

pager mailbox: holius@nelvrogrid.internal